Jacksonville FOODFIGHT packs a wallop in the fight against hunger, raises $92,000

News Date: 
June 12, 2012

The 22nd Annual Jacksonville FOODFIGHT once again made its mark on the fight against hunger – raising more than $92,000, or the equivalent of 644,000 meals for people in need, when it was held on June 7 at the home of the Jacksonville Jaguars.

More than 1,200 attendees enjoyed samplings from 65 of the First Coast’s finest restaurants, caterers and beverage wholesalers at the Touchdown Club East, spending three hours at Jacksonville’s biggest party of the year. A silent auction, live entertainment and exciting motorcycle raffle rounded out the evening.
